I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Access Discussion :

Convertion Integer en nb de jours pour requête


Sujet :

Access

  1. #1
    Membre actif
    Inscrit en
    Octobre 2005
    Messages
    908
    Détails du profil
    Informations forums :
    Inscription : Octobre 2005
    Messages : 908
    Points : 271
    Points
    271
    Par défaut Convertion Integer en nb de jours pour requête
    Bonjour à tous,

    je souhaiterais afficher un état à partir d'une requête avec une date de fin calculée.
    Cette date calculée serait du genre : #12/12/2005# + nbjours + nbmois
    avec nbjours et nbmois des entiers.

    SELECT t_client.nom, t_inscription.date_debut, t_inscription.temps_mort, t_activite.duree, [t_inscription]![date_debut]+[t_inscription]![temps_mort]+[t_activite]![duree]*30.4 FROM ....

    malheureusement :
    [t_inscription]![date_debut]+[t_inscription]![temps_mort]+[t_activite]![duree]*30.4 affiche un nombre.

    alors que :
    [t_inscription]![date_debut]+[t_inscription]![temps_mort] affiche correctement une date.

    J'en déduit que l'erreur provient du calcul de la duree en mois qui est convertie en nombre de jours....

    Pourriez-vous m'aider à afficher correctement une date de fin svp :

    @+

  2. #2
    Rédacteur

    Avatar de zoom61
    Homme Profil pro
    ...
    Inscrit en
    Janvier 2005
    Messages
    9 429
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Haute Vienne (Limousin)

    Informations professionnelles :
    Activité : ...
    Secteur : Industrie

    Informations forums :
    Inscription : Janvier 2005
    Messages : 9 429
    Points : 58 222
    Points
    58 222
    Billets dans le blog
    11
    N'oubliez pas le Tag afin de faciliter la recherche, et en votant cela permet de mieux la cibler.

    Je ne réponds pas aux messages privés s'ils sont liés à une question technique

  3. #3
    Membre actif
    Inscrit en
    Octobre 2005
    Messages
    908
    Détails du profil
    Informations forums :
    Inscription : Octobre 2005
    Messages : 908
    Points : 271
    Points
    271
    Par défaut
    Maintenant oui....

    Merci zoom61

    Sinon est-il possible d'afficher la date du type dd/mm/yyyy avec SQL plutot que d'aplliquer un format au champ avec l'assistant ?

  4. #4
    Membre averti

    Profil pro
    Inscrit en
    Mai 2004
    Messages
    236
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Mai 2004
    Messages : 236
    Points : 310
    Points
    310
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    format(Tadate, "dd/mm/yyyy")
    En espérant t'avoir aidé.

  5. #5
    Expert éminent
    Avatar de cafeine
    Inscrit en
    Juin 2002
    Messages
    3 904
    Détails du profil
    Informations forums :
    Inscription : Juin 2002
    Messages : 3 904
    Points : 6 781
    Points
    6 781
    Par défaut
    Citation Envoyé par fdraven
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    format(Tadate, "dd/mm/yyyy")
    En espérant t'avoir aidé.
    c'est une réponse tout à fait juste, mais là on passe le type de champ en texte ... attention s'il a besoin de calculs ultérieurement.
    Ne mettez pas "Problème" dans vos titres, par définition derrière toute question se cache un problème
    12 tutoriels Access



  6. #6
    Membre actif
    Inscrit en
    Octobre 2005
    Messages
    908
    Détails du profil
    Informations forums :
    Inscription : Octobre 2005
    Messages : 908
    Points : 271
    Points
    271
    Par défaut
    J'avais éssayé avec format() avant de poster mon problème.... ACCESS m'indiqué une erreur.
    Maintenant grâce à toi cafeine, je viens de comprendre pourquoi... > parce que j'essayais de refaire des calculs par dessus !!!!

    Merci à tous

    @+

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. [AC-2007] Requête de mise a jour pour incrementer
    Par ulovb dans le forum Requêtes et SQL.
    Réponses: 5
    Dernier message: 29/11/2012, 13h45
  2. Besoind'aide pour requête mise à jour
    Par anneso28 dans le forum MS SQL Server
    Réponses: 1
    Dernier message: 05/09/2008, 20h25
  3. [sqlbaseserver]demande de conseils/aides pour requêtes
    Par GéniuS77 dans le forum Langage SQL
    Réponses: 14
    Dernier message: 18/03/2004, 17h27
  4. Syntaxe PARAMETERS pour requête sous VBA
    Par GAGNON dans le forum VBA Access
    Réponses: 3
    Dernier message: 28/11/2003, 11h39
  5. Aide pour Requête
    Par Guiche dans le forum Langage SQL
    Réponses: 3
    Dernier message: 13/11/2003, 20h18

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o